Output 65db5cd7c0fc069db23f170180e0a38954d96659291b918e2cc3393e8526e410:0
- value
- 24584183
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80be4ac9b552a308205c80059d71a5a0e787829d OP_EQUAL
- address
- 3DRkNpxoZnPiF2DKJuURZLGUQMewjQBXTD
- transaction
- 65db5cd7c0fc069db23f170180e0a38954d96659291b918e2cc3393e8526e410
- confirmations
- 232147
- spent
- true